Little People, Big World Season 3 Episode 38
Zach invites Danni, his first average height date, to his high school winter formal dance. Jeremy takes girlfriend Kirsten, and the rest of the gang join them for a fun evening. Meanwhile, Amy departs for a motivational speech at a college in Iowa.
Serie: Little People, Big World
Episode Title: A Formal First
Air Date: 2008-04-28
